The Department of Asian American Studies at UCSB proudly presents our inaugural Artist-in-Residence. Jess X. Snow (they/them/他) is a non-binary filmmaker, multi-disciplinary artist and muralist, poet and cultural organizer. 

 
Jess’s weeklong arts residency (April 18-24) will include:  
 
A. A Carsey-Wolf Center film screening, “to become the sky: An Evening with Jess X. Snow,” Thursday, April 18, at 7 pm, at the Pollock Theater. Featuring four of Jess’s short films, followed by a post-screening discussion moderated by Professor Heidi Amin-Hong. Co-sponsored by the Center for Feminist Futures and Asian American Studies. The event is free and open to the public. 
 
B. Two Art-for-Activism workshops. Workshop I: Poster Making and Zines.   Workshop II: Art Builds and Mural. For more on the workshops, see here.
 
C. A special event with Asian American Studies majors and minors organized by ASAM Peer Advisors Paris Wu, Julia York, and Cailey Larmore.
